summ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orknedlyk2015-06-23 23:31:47 +0200
committerknedlyk2015-06-23 23:31:47 +0200
commit242f584844263c4afa01a52ed27a2df4311ee539 (patch)
tree2ee01a599121de6e88c9a652b9dfd99baaa438a1
downloadaur-vdr-plugin-upnp-git.tar.gz
Initial import
-rw-r--r--.SRCINFO18
-rw-r--r--PKGBUILD57
2 files changed, 75 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..936a58a04f1d
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,18 @@
+pkgbase = vdr-plugin-upnp-git
+ pkgdesc = For archvdr project!!! UPnP plugin for VDR
+ pkgver = 20130105
+ pkgrel = 1
+ url = http://projects.vdr-developer.org/projects/plg-upnp/
+ arch = i686
+ arch = x86_64
+ license = GPL
+ makedepends = git
+ depends = vdr>=1.7.27libupnp
+ depends = sqlite
+ depends = boost-libs
+ depends = tnt
+ depends = tntdb
+ conflicts = vdr-plugin-upnp
+
+pkgname = vdr-plugin-upnp-git
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..051cd728fa79
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,57 @@
+
+_pluginname=upnp
+pkgname=vdr-plugin-$_pluginname-git
+pkgver=20130105
+revision=1
+pkgrel=1
+arch=(i686 x86_64)
+pkgdesc="For archvdr project!!! UPnP plugin for VDR"
+url="http://projects.vdr-developer.org/projects/plg-upnp/"
+license="GPL"
+makedepends=('git')
+depends=('vdr>=1.7.27''libupnp' 'sqlite' 'boost-libs' 'tnt' 'tntdb')
+source=()
+md5sums=()
+conflicts=('vdr-plugin-upnp')
+
+_gitroot=git://projects.vdr-developer.org/vdr-plugin-upnp.git
+_gitname=upnp
+
+build() {
+ unset CXXFLAGS
+ cd $srcdir
+ msg "Connecting to GIT server...."
+
+ if [ -d $startdir/src/$_gitname ] ; then
+ cd $_gitname && git pull origin
+ msg "The local files are updated."
+ else
+ git clone $_gitroot $_gitname
+ fi
+
+ msg "GIT checkout done or server timeout"
+ msg "Starting make..."
+
+ rm -rf $srcdir/$_gitname-build
+ cp -r $srcdir/$_gitname $srcdir/$_gitname-build
+ cd $srcdir/$_gitname-build
+
+ mkdir -p $pkgdir/usr/lib/vdr/plugins/ || return 1
+
+ sed -i Make.config -e 's/VDRPLUGINLIBDIR\ ?=\ \/usr/VDRPLUGINLIBDIR\ ?=\ $(DESTDIR)\/usr/'
+ sed -i Make.config -e 's/VDRCFGDIR\ ?=\ \/etc/VDRCFGDIR\ ?=\ $(DESTDIR)\/etc/'
+
+ make VDRDIR=/usr/include/vdr \
+ LIBDIR=. \
+ INCLUDES=-I/usr/include/vdr \
+ LOCALEDIR="$startdir/pkg/usr/share/locale/" all || return 1
+ make VDRDIR=/usr/include/vdr \
+ LIBDIR=. \
+ INCLUDES=-I/usr/include/vdr \
+ LOCALEDIR="$startdir/pkg/usr/share/locale/" DESTDIR=$pkgdir install || return 1
+ make VDRDIR=/usr/include/vdr \
+ LIBDIR=. \
+ INCLUDES=-I/usr/include/vdr \
+ LOCALEDIR="$startdir/pkg/usr/share/locale/" DESTDIR=$pkgdir install-subplugins || return 1
+}
+